Kirkland & Ellis advised Oakley Capital and General Atlantic on their investment in Brevo. The transaction sees Oakley Capital and General Atlantic join the shareholder base of Brevo, a European leader in customer engagement software. Bpifrance and Bridgepoint remain minority investors. Kirkland & Ellis represented Oakley Capital and General Atlantic with a team composed by: corporate lawyers Laurent Victor-Michel, Louis Gosset, Ben Leyendecker, Jacob Traff, Amanda Levi-Acobas and Rebecca Pearce; tax lawyers Nadine Gelli and Quentin Lypick; and international trade & national security lawyer Erika Krum.
